updown.io

updown.io

updown is an online service that checks your website's status by periodically sending an HTTP HEAD request to the URL of your choice. It then notifies you by email or sms when your website is not responding correctly.

ORY Hydra

ORY Hydra

It is a self-managed server that secures access to your applications and APIs with OAuth 2.0 and OpenID Connect. It is OpenID Connect Certified and optimized for latency, high throughput, and low resource consumption.
